I've ended up ditching the Blockies module for displaying pphlogger stats in favour of the module you posted. There is without doubt a significant performance increase, a good 30~40% faster site loading times using my works internet connection. What used to be around 35~40 seconds using Blockies is now 20~25 seconds with the module you posted. I think this has to do with the fact the blockies module uses javascript for fetching the pphlogger stats which is by the authors own admission is quite slow, whereas the module you posted uses PHP.
